Я реализовал API-интерфейс выбора файлов Google на своем интерфейсе, моя цель - разрешить пользователям импортировать свои изображения со своего диска Google в мое приложение.
Для этого мне нужно получить доступ к файлу с Google Drive (я уже могу получить доступ к идентификатору файла) и загрузить его в свою базу данных.
Я пытался использовать GET https://www.googleapis.com/drive/v3/files/${fileId}/export?mimeType=image/jpeg
Однако он отвечает 403 «Экспорт поддерживает только Документы Google».
Есть ли конечная точка для достижения моей цели получения файла изображения (или URL)?
Обновление 1 :
После использования конечной точки / v3 / files / $ {fileId}? Alt = media
Я получаю данные в формате JFIF, но не знаю, как создать файл с этим.
Вот изображение ответа:
Ответ от конечной точки Google выше
Обновление 2 :
Попытка поместить эту дату в BLOB-объект и сформировать файл, файл сформировался просто отлично, но я не могу отобразить изображение из него.
Решено : Как обработать необработанные данные JPEG в файл в JavaScript